Hyderabad: A sub-inspector rescued an abandoned baby from an apartment in Kushaiguda on Sunday.
The incident took place in an apartment building located in the Kamalangal Colony of Kushagudah. Residents noticed a toddler in the apartment yard and searched for the parents to discover they had abandoned the baby.
The people at the apartment notified the Kushaiguda Police and Deputy Inspector M Sai Kumar arrived at the apartment. He notified the 108 ambulance that arrived at the scene, and was later transferred to Niloufer Hospital after a preliminary examination at a local private hospital.
“After getting information from the locals, I arrived at the scene and found the baby wrapped in cloth. Due to certain problems, the parents may abandon the baby on the spot and leave. The child was transferred to Niloufer Hospital for treatment and efforts are underway to identify and trace People who leave babies,” said Kushaiguda Deputy Inspector M. Sai Kumar.
The police have opened a case and launched an investigation.
